Today, May 14th, 2015, is the first ever "Free Ride Day" for the entire Citi Bike system!

Sponsored by Switzerland Tourism, you can score a free day-pass from any Citi Bike kiosk for today only.

On Thursday May 14, Switzerland Tourism invites New Yorkers to experience the fun and freedom of bicycling in honor of Bike-to-Work Week. From 12:01 AM to 11:59 PM, Citi Bike day-passes will be available for free at any Citi Bike station kiosk. This is the first time a partner has provided a free day of Citi Bike passes.

To ride for free, you simply use a credit card (needed to hold a security deposit and for late fees) to get a day pass, but the normal $9.99 charge will not hit your card today.
